Retrieval of equivalent currents by the use of an integral representation and the extinction theorem --- radome applications
The aim of this thesis is to solve an inverse source problem. The approach is based on an integral representation together with the extinction theorem. Both a scalar and a full-wave integral representation are implemented and solved by a Method of Moment procedure. The body of revolution enables …

Radome Diagnostics: utilizing Source Reconstruction based on Surface Integral Representations
In this thesis, an inverse source reconstruction method with great potential in radome diagnostics is presented. A radome is a cover that encloses an antenna in order to protect it from environmental influences. Radome diagnostics are acquired in the design process, the delivery control, and in …
